1. Books: A Wealth of Knowledge
One of the best ways to learn about the stock market is by reading books written by experts in the field. From beginner-friendly guides to in-depth analyses, there is a plethora of literature available to help you grasp the concepts of investing and trading. Some highly recommended books include “The Intelligent Investor” by Benjamin Graham and “A Random Walk Down Wall Street” by Burton Malkiel.

4. Virtual Trading: Practice Makes Perfect
Virtual trading platforms are a great way to gain hands-on experience without risking your hard-earned money. These platforms simulate real market conditions, allowing you to practice buying and selling stocks with virtual money. By honing your skills and testing different strategies, you can build confidence before diving into the actual stock market.

10. Start Investing with a Small Amount: Learn by Doing
While learning about the stock market is crucial, hands-on experience is equally important. Start by investing a small amount of money that you are willing to risk. As you gain experience and confidence, you can gradually increase your investment. Remember, learning from your own successes and failures is an invaluable part of the learning process.
